Transaction feea56d01413682c1279a3db8e58e0dfe28fd705fc3793980b48ebc71b53b468
2 Input
1 Outputs
- feea56d01413682c1279a3db8e58e0dfe28fd705fc3793980b48ebc71b53b468:0
value 131900000
address 16vo1d5LRQWSzSqwss4xEX87mrnxVzJHrP